Moose Offroad Kawasaki KRF750 Teryx 4x4 Tie Rod End Kit

Take back command of your off-road adventures with the Moose Offroad Tie Rod End Kit, purpose-built for the Kawasaki KRF750 Teryx 4x4. Over time, aggressive trail riding can lead to loose, sloppy steering that compromises both safety and performance. This heavy-duty kit is the professional’s choice for restoring a tight, responsive feel to the handlebars or steering wheel. Precision-machined to meet strict tolerances, these tie rod ends serve as a direct replacement for worn factory components, ensuring your Teryx tracks straight through the mud and remains predictable on high-speed sweeps. It is an essential upgrade for any rider looking to maintain peak handling without the high cost of original equipment manufacturer parts.

Moose Offroad (About)

Our story starts in the mid 1980’s in the shadow of the Rocky Mountains. The question in those days was how to prepare for an ever changing ride but for a core group of offroad riders it was a question of how, and out of their passion came a small offering of hard parts that would put Moose Offroad on the map. What they didn’t know was their desire to make the ride unforgettable would turn into a worldwide force of the finest collection of parts and gear for them and their machine.

In the early 1990’s, visionary Wayne Cornelius came along with distribution giant Parts Unlimited. Wayne knew Moose Offroad was good but he had a desire to make it great. His method to reach that goal was to consult the services of 8-time National Enduro Champion Dick Burleson. Utilizing Burleson’s experience the goal was to design gear that was comfortable to ride in all day rather than a 20 minute moto. That concept was launched in 1994 at the ISDE in Tulsa, Oklahoma, where a team of World-class riders emblazoned in new gear they served notice that Moose Racing has arrived on the scene.

As the 90’s continued, Moose Racing became the go to for hard parts but gear was the avenue to get brand recognition as it performed better than anything else in the market. This strategy blanketed races from the deserts in the west to the steamy woods of the GNCC with Moose Racing gear. It hasn’t been all offroad however, Moose Racing has been a staple of motocross as well. Moose Offroad is proud of its support for racers and riders at all levels from the bright lights of Supercross to the 8am races in the GNCC. Today, Moose Offroad continues the vision and strives to stay ahead of the pack, thirty plus years of blood, sweat, and gears has only made us more passionate to push on and keep evolving.
